Easy Pumpkin Mac and Cheese Recipe
Introduction
This Easy Pumpkin Mac and Cheese offers a creamy, comforting twist on a classic favorite. With the addition of pumpkin puree and warm spices, it’s perfect for cozy nights and seasonal meals. Enjoy a rich, cheesy pasta that’s both simple and satisfying.

Ingredients
- 1 pound pasta shells (or macaroni)
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1 12-ounce can evaporated milk
- 1 15-ounce can pure pumpkin puree
- 2 teaspoons prepared yellow mustard
- ¼ teaspoon nutmeg
- Salt (to taste)
- 8 ounces sharp cheddar cheese (grated)
- ¾ cup parmesan cheese (grated)
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Finely chopped chives (for serving)
Instructions
- Step 1: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il and add the pasta. Cook until just shy of al dente, then drain, reserving 1 cup of the cooking water.
- Step 2: In a large sk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the evaporated milk and bring it to a simmer. Whisk in the pumpkin puree, mustard, and nutmeg until smooth.
- Step 3: Stir in the cheddar and parmesan cheeses until melted and the sauce is creamy. Season with salt to taste.
- Step 4: Add the cooked pasta to the sauce and stir to coat evenly. Use some of the reserved pasta water to loosen the sauce if it’s too thick.
- Step 5: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per as needed. Serve immediately, topped with finely chopped chives if desired.
Tips & Variations
- Use whole wheat or gluten-free pasta for a healthier or allergy-friendly option.
- Add a pinch of cayenne pepper for a subtle spicy kick.
- Swap sharp cheddar for smoked gouda or gruyere for a different cheesy flavor.
- Garnish with toasted breadcrumbs for extra texture and crunch.
Storage
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ave, adding a splash of milk to restore creaminess if the sauce thickens.

FAQs
Can I use fresh pumpkin instead of canned pumpkin puree?
Yes, you can substitute fresh pumpkin. Roast and puree the pumpkin until smooth before measuring the same quantity as canned pumpkin puree.
Is this recipe suitable for children?
Yes, this creamy and mild mac and cheese is kid-friendly. Adjust the seasoning to keep it mild and comfortable for young palates.
